Etymology[edit]

di- +‎ benzo- +‎ pyran

Noun[edit]

dibenzopyran (plural dibenzopyrans)

  1. (organic chemistry) Either of two isomeric tricyclic aromatic heterocycles formed by the fusion of two benzene rings to one of pyran
